I went out one night and shot some images of the Buildings in Ballarat. The gold era certainly put some money into town planning and the terrific architecture was testament to that.
Sovereign Hill was a walk back in time to the early days of the gold rush. Set up as it was then when GOLD fever was in everyone's blood.

What a truly fantastic place to walk around. All of the people that work here do so voluntarily and make it such an authentic place to be. Live street fighting and squabbles were cool to see. there is a running stream through the middle of the town and you can pick up a shovel and pan and dig til your hearts content. They place gold in the river for you to see some colour in your pan but only if you know how. We showed the girls how to dig and pan and before long Bingo. GOLD! fever had struck. Lily loved panning and found some herself. We bought a little glass vile to hold our riches and we will take it home with us. We watched candle making, Went underground into mine (great show) and even went ten pin bowling like the old days. Timber ball and very old set up but just like it was in them days. A truly magic part of our family holiday. As we left we spent about half our in an amazing gold museum with the Huge nuggets on display that had been found in the area.
